Sample Answer
The environment plays a pivotal role in shaping an individual's capacity to engage in effective study practices. Factors such as lighting, noise levels, and even the overall aesthetic of a study space can significantly influence concentration and retention of information. For instance, a serene, well-lit environment fosters a sense of calm, which can enhance cognitive function and facilitate deeper learning. Conversely, a cluttered or noisy setting might lead to distractions, ultimately hindering academic performance. Furthermore, external environmental factors, such as air quality and access to resources like libraries or study groups, can also impact motivation and availability of study materials. Therefore, it is evident that a conducive environment not only supports academic success but also promotes a holistic approach to learning by allowing for both mental clarity and sustained focus.
